    Adele would "cry" if she met Dwayne 'The Rock' Johnson

    The 'Easy on Me' hitmaker admitted the 'Jungle Cruise' actor is the one person who she'd be starstruck to meet and she "nearly fell off" her chair when she received a bouquet of flowers from him as an apology for not being able to be in the audience for her recent 'One Night Only' TV special


    She admitted: “Someone I’ve never met, that I think I would actually cry, is The Rock. I was the biggest wrestling fan when I was younger! He sent me flowers because he and his wife couldn’t make it to my show and literally I nearly fell off me chair!”

    But Adele was quick to stress she doesn't have a crush on the 'Moana' star.

    She added: "He always paints his little girl's nails and stuff like that, doesn't he? He's so cute. I wish he was my dad...

    "Oh yeah, it's not like I - I haven't got a crush on him or anything. It's just, he's amazing. He's just incredible, I want him to be my mate. I want him to be my friend."

    While the 33-year-old star is a big fan of the former WWE star, one thing she doesn't enjoy is 'Real Housewives' and she fears her "brain will die" if she starts dedicating time to the Bravo franchise.

    Speaking during a 'Power of Make-Up' video on NikkieTutorials' YouTube channel, she explained: “I know a lot of people love it, but I can’t.

    “My brain will die, I can’t…I don’t know who any of them are, so I don’t feel like I can start from the beginning when it’s been on for so long.

    “I’m not going to lie, it doesn’t work for me."

    However, Adele - who has nine-year-old son Angelo with ex-husband Simon Konecki and is now dating sports agent Rich Paul - admitted she had once tried to watch 'Real Housewives of New Jersey'.

    She added: “One time I did watch one episode of 'The Real Housewives of New Jersey' when they were all like literally killing each other, but it was too much, I was like I can’t, I can’t watch.

    "I'd rather watch a wildlife programme.”
